Everton To Battle Arsenal For Bordeaux Striker Marouane Chamakh - Report

The Toffees are looking to Chamakh to reinforce their frontline...

Ligue 1 : Marouane Chamakh (Bordeaux)
Everton have joined the race to sign long-term Arsenal target Marouane Chamakh from Girondins de Bordeaux, according to a report from The Sun.

Toffees' boss David Moyes has added the £7 million-rated Moroccan front-man to his list of targets and apparently sent scouts to watch him in action in France against Lorient on Saturday.

However, both Moyes and Arsenal gaffer Arsene Wenger may be frustrated in their pursuit as the player has insisted that he is staying put at Bordeaux until the end of the season when his contract expires.

"I am certain to finish the season with Bordeaux," he said.

"I will be free at the end of the season but I don't want to see my name bandied around in January."The Sun also claims that Juventus are tracking the highly-rated striker.
